Transaction 7e44ccf738dfed51a155466e6d8266fb99187d25d40de3d555523531f70e6a7e
1 Input
1 Output
-
7e44ccf738dfed51a155466e6d8266fb99187d25d40de3d555523531f70e6a7e:0
- value
- 97336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f51477032a2761271f0e31136f7ea88fc50f889f OP_EQUAL
- address
- 3Q2szU63bCocu5AxjDEqjeBWyogoV2c89Q